
Paper Lives is a Turkish movie in which we follow Mehmet who makes a living out of collecting cardboard wastepaper. He has a warehouse in one of the poor neighborhoods in Istanbul where he keeps all the cardboard that he and his helpers have found in the streets in the Turkish metropolis. But Mehmet is ill, and he urgently needs a kidney transplant for which he is on a waiting list.
In the beginning of the movie, we see Mehmet in the middle of the night with his cart collecting cardboard from dumpsters and trash containers. However, the work is too hard for him and he collapses, and he is immediately rushed to hospital by one of his workers. When he undresses in the emergency room, we can see all the scars on his back which we gather come from his tough upbringing.
Mehmet is sent home again from hospital without any real treatment but the following day we see him in good spirits talking to everybody in his neighborhood. Apparently, he knows everybody and is well liked. When he arrives to his warehouse and is getting ready to do some bookkeeping, he suddenly hears noises from one of the carts. He examines the cart and finds a little boy hiding amongst all the cardboard because he is afraid that his stepfather will kill him. To save him from this gruesome fate his mother has helped him to flee.
Mehmet takes a liking to the little boy as he seemingly recognizes himself and his own destiny in the boy. He promises to help the boy find his mother again and save him from his evil stepfather, but things do not always turn out the way you expect.
Paper Lives is a fine, warm but also cruel film. What makes the movie special is that it takes place in an environment which will be unknown to most people. The people you meet in the movie are also special. Despite the hard living conditions, they must endure they are tightly knitted to each other in a fraternity in which they are willing to sacrifice themselves. I hope you will enjoy this movie.
